Requirements Engineering in der IT

Classroom Schulung | Deutsch | Anspruch

Schulungsdauer: 3 Tage

Ziele

Das Requirements Engineering (RE) bildet einen entscheidenden Prozess in der Informationstechnologie, um sicherzustellen, dass Softwarelösungen den Bedürfnissen und Erwartungen der Benutzer gerecht werden. Die Teilnahme am Seminar zum Requirements Engineering in der IT trägt dazu bei, berufliche Fähigkeiten zu verbessern, indem Teilnehmende lernen, Anforderungen zu identifizieren, zu dokumentieren und effektiv zu verwalten. Dies stärkt die Wettbewerbsfähigkeit in der IT-Branche und eröffnet erweiterte Karrieremöglichkeiten.

Das Seminar vermittelt kompakt die Grundprinzipien des Anforderungsmanagements, diskutiert aktuelle Zwecke von Pflichten- und Lastenheften sowie moderne Ansätze im Requirements Engineering. Durch praxisnahe Beispiele erwerben die Teilnehmenden Techniken und Hilfsmittel, die ihren Arbeitsalltag erleichtern.

Moderne Requirements Engineering-Methoden helfen, entscheidende Fragen bei der Entwicklung von Systemen, Produkten und Software zu beantworten, um qualitativ hochwertige Endresultate zu erzielen. Im Seminar wird vermittelt, wie Anforderungen präzise spezifiziert und effektiv verwaltet werden können.

Eine gründliche Requirements Engineering-Planung zu Projektbeginn ist in der Projektplanung unerlässlich und bildet die Grundlage für eine erfolgreiche Durchführung.

Zielgruppe

Projektleiter und Projektmitarbeiter

Voraussetzungen

Projekterfahrung ist von Vorteil

Agenda

Einführung

  • Anforderungsmanagement
  • Was sind Anforderungen?
  • Ermittlungstechniken
  • Unzureichende Anforderungen
  • Wege zum professionellen Anforderungsmanagement

Stakeholder

  • Begriffsabgrenzung Lasten- vs. Pflichtenheft
  • Kundenvertrag
  • Idealer Ablauf
  • Vom Lasten- zum Pflichtenheft
  • Hands-On: Lastenheft-Beispiel

Funktionale und Nicht-Funktionale Anforderungen

  • Strukturierung Funktionaler Anforderungen
  • Attribute einer Anforderung
  • Anforderungen formulieren mittels Bauplan
  • Formulierungsregeln
  • Notation von Anforderungen
  • Satzschablone

Anforderungsanalyse in IT-Projekten

  • Eigenschaften von Anforderungen
  • Gute vs. schlechte Anforderungen
  • Pflichtenhefterstellung
  • Organisatorisches
  • Die Hierarchie der Ziele
  • Zielformulierungen
  • Erfolgsfaktoren managen
  • Team (Toll ein anderer macht's)

Lasten- / Pflichtenheft: Gliederung

  • Gliederung nach Balzert (kurz)
  • Modellierungstechniken
  • UML Allgemein
  • Anwendungsfalldiagramm
  • Aktivitätsdiagramm
  • Zustandsautomaten
  • Use cases
  • Klassendiagramme

Anforderungen verfolgen

  • Traceability Matrix (Rückverfolgbarkeitsmatrix)
  • Lebensweg einer Anforderung

Agile Methoden

  • Tools
  • Ausblick

Literaturempfehlungen

Über den Dozenten

Kai Bellmann

Ziele

Das Requirements Engineering (RE) bildet einen entscheidenden Prozess in der Informationstechnologie, um sicherzustellen, dass Softwarelösungen den Bedürfnissen und Erwartungen der Benutzer gerecht werden. Die Teilnahme am Seminar zum Requirements Engineering in der IT trägt dazu bei, berufliche Fähigkeiten zu verbessern, indem Teilnehmende lernen, Anforderungen zu identifizieren, zu dokumentieren und effektiv zu verwalten. Dies stärkt die Wettbewerbsfähigkeit in der IT-Branche und eröffnet erweiterte Karrieremöglichkeiten.

Das Seminar vermittelt kompakt die Grundprinzipien des Anforderungsmanagements, diskutiert aktuelle Zwecke von Pflichten- und Lastenheften sowie moderne Ansätze im Requirements Engineering. Durch praxisnahe Beispiele erwerben die Teilnehmenden Techniken und Hilfsmittel, die ihren Arbeitsalltag erleichtern.

Moderne Requirements Engineering-Methoden helfen, entscheidende Fragen bei der Entwicklung von Systemen, Produkten und Software zu beantworten, um qualitativ hochwertige Endresultate zu erzielen. Im Seminar wird vermittelt, wie Anforderungen präzise spezifiziert und effektiv verwaltet werden können.

Eine gründliche Requirements Engineering-Planung zu Projektbeginn ist in der Projektplanung unerlässlich und bildet die Grundlage für eine erfolgreiche Durchführung.

Zielgruppe

Projektleiter und Projektmitarbeiter

Voraussetzungen

Projekterfahrung ist von Vorteil

Agenda

Einführung

  • Anforderungsmanagement
  • Was sind Anforderungen?
  • Ermittlungstechniken
  • Unzureichende Anforderungen
  • Wege zum professionellen Anforderungsmanagement

Stakeholder

  • Begriffsabgrenzung Lasten- vs. Pflichtenheft
  • Kundenvertrag
  • Idealer Ablauf
  • Vom Lasten- zum Pflichtenheft
  • Hands-On: Lastenheft-Beispiel

Funktionale und Nicht-Funktionale Anforderungen

  • Strukturierung Funktionaler Anforderungen
  • Attribute einer Anforderung
  • Anforderungen formulieren mittels Bauplan
  • Formulierungsregeln
  • Notation von Anforderungen
  • Satzschablone

Anforderungsanalyse in IT-Projekten

  • Eigenschaften von Anforderungen
  • Gute vs. schlechte Anforderungen
  • Pflichtenhefterstellung
  • Organisatorisches
  • Die Hierarchie der Ziele
  • Zielformulierungen
  • Erfolgsfaktoren managen
  • Team (Toll ein anderer macht's)

Lasten- / Pflichtenheft: Gliederung

  • Gliederung nach Balzert (kurz)
  • Modellierungstechniken
  • UML Allgemein
  • Anwendungsfalldiagramm
  • Aktivitätsdiagramm
  • Zustandsautomaten
  • Use cases
  • Klassendiagramme

Anforderungen verfolgen

  • Traceability Matrix (Rückverfolgbarkeitsmatrix)
  • Lebensweg einer Anforderung

Agile Methoden

  • Tools
  • Ausblick

Literaturempfehlungen

Über den Dozenten

Kai Bellmann

Diese Seite weiterempfehlen